Basic Information

Product Name 2-(Dimethylamino)-6-Methylpyrimidin-4-Yl Dimethylcarbamate
CAS No. 23103-97-1
Molecular Formula C11H18N4O2
Molecular Weight 238.29 g/mol
Synonyms Dimethylcarbamic acid 2-(dimethylamino)-6-methyl-4-pyrimidinyl ester; 4-(Dimethylcarbamoyloxy)-2-(dimethylamino)-6-methylpyrimidine; 2-Dimethylamino-6-methylpyrimidin-4-yl dimethylcarbamate; NSC 163049; Carbamic acid, dimethyl-, 2-(dimethylamino)-6-methyl-4-pyrimidinyl ester

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at controlled room temperature (typically 15-25°C). Keep away from incompatible materials such as strong acids, bases, and oxidizing agents. For long-term storage, consider an inert atmosphere to maintain product integrity.
